Same Krypton

Coolant capacity & service interval

Same Krypton coolant capacity ranges from 11 to 13 liters. Service intervals include checking at 10 hours and changing at 1200 hours or 12 months, and 1200 hours or 24 months. The data covers 9 configurations.

Additional Notes

  • The Same Krypton 105, Krypton 95, Krypton F80 C/N, Krypton F90 C/N, and Krypton F100 C/N all share an 11-liter cooling system capacity, while the Krypton 3 series variants carry a notably larger 13-liter capacity across all listed configurations.
  • The 2-liter difference between the 11-liter and 13-liter cooling systems reflects a meaningfully larger coolant circuit in the Krypton 3 series, which is consistent with higher-displacement or more thermally demanding engine configurations requiring greater heat dissipation volume.
  • All configurations in the specifications share a 10-hour coolant check interval under normal use conditions, indicating a uniform inspection frequency regardless of engine size or model variant.
  • The Krypton 105, Krypton 95, Krypton F80 C/N, Krypton F90 C/N, and Krypton F100 C/N specify a coolant change interval of 1200 hours or 12 months, whichever comes first under normal use conditions.
  • The Krypton 3 series variants, including the 100F, 110, 110 Six, and 80 V N-M-L-C, carry a longer calendar-based change interval of 24 months alongside the same 1200-hour threshold, doubling the time-based allowance compared to the F-series and 95/105 models.
  • The 1200-hour operational threshold is shared across all listed configurations, meaning the difference in service intervals between the two groups is expressed entirely through the calendar component rather than through any variation in hours-based criteria.
  • The Krypton 3 110 Six, covering model years 2015-2018, shares identical cooling system specifications with the earlier Krypton 3 110 and Krypton 3 100F variants from the 2000-2010 range, including the 13-liter capacity and the 1200-hour/24-month change interval.
  • Several Krypton 3 variants carry a production cutoff notation of "->2001," indicating the specifications apply to units manufactured up to and including 2001 within the broader 2000-2010 model year span.
